Roure is a comune in the Metropolitan City of Turin in the Italian region of Piedmont, located about 45 kilometres west of Turin in the Val Chisone. Roure borders the following municipalities: Bussoleno, San Giorio di Susa, Mattie, Coazze, Fenestrelle, Perosa Argentina, Massello, and Perrero.

Pomaretto is a comune in the Metropolitan City of Turin in the Italian region Piedmont, located about 45 km southwest of Turin in the Valle Germanasca. Pomaretto is situated 6 km southeast of Cinghialessa.
